GA HB877 | 2017-2018 | Regular Session

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Republican 6-0)
Status: Introduced on February 8 2018 - 25% progression, died in chamber
Action: 2018-02-28 - House Third Reading Lost
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[PDF]

Summary

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end Chapter 11 of Title 48 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, relating to taxes on tobacco products, so as to lessen the tax rate on modified risk tobacco products; to provide for related matters; to provide for an effective date;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.
